Saint Valentine more than a Card
By Joseph Freyaldenhoven
Saint Valentine's legacy transcends the commercialized celebration of love, embodying the principles of agape love and the defense of holy matrimony against societal pressures. Through clandestine marriages and unwavering faithfulness, Saint Valentine exemplified the sacrificial nature of divine love, ultimately leading to his martyrdom. Archbishop Fulton J. Sheen to Be Beatified
By Bryan J Dickerson
Bishop Louis Tylka of the Diocese of Peoria, Illinois announced today that plans are underway for the beatification of Venerable Servant of God Archbishop Fulton J. Sheen, the great American evangelizer and messenger of Christ's Gospel of the 20th Century.
